Psalms 131

LORD, my heart is not haughty, nor mine eyes lofty: neither do I exercise myself in great matters, or in things too high for me.
canticum graduum Domine non est exaltatum cor meum neque elati sunt oculi mei et non ambulavi in magnis et in mirabilibus super me
Surely I have behaved and quieted myself, as a child that is weaned of his mother: my soul is even as a weaned child.
si non proposui et silere feci animam meam sicut ablactatus ad matrem suam ita ablactata ad me anima mea
Let Israel hope in the LORD from henceforth and for ever.
expecta Israhel Dominum amodo et usque in aeternum
